Nyetimber is a pioneering luxury brand and multiple award-winning English sparkling wine producer. Our story is one of many firsts; we were the first to pioneer the now-established style of English sparkling wine; we were the first to grow the renowned grape varieties Chardonnay, Pinot Noir and Pinot Meunier in England exclusively for producing sparkling wine; and the estate where our vines were first planted, was first mentioned in the Domesday book of 1086 by its then Anglo-Saxon name “Nyetimbraha”.

The Senior Office Manager is responsible for the smooth and efficient operation of our office and facilities, creating an exceptional working environment and visitor experience, which reflects the luxury and sophistication of our brand. You will also be responsible for developing and implementing office projects, ensuring that cost, quality, and time are controlled and achieved. You will be an articulate, well-presented person who will be the face and voice of Nyetimber at our Head Office in London. In addition, you will be conscientious, discrete, and have a keen eye for detail in every aspect of your role.

RESPONSIBILITIES:

Office Management

  • Develop and implement office policies that align with Nyetimber’s luxury brand and operational goals, focusing on innovation, sustainability, and efficiency.
  • Ensuring that the London office is impeccably presented and is reflective of Nyetimber’s luxury aesthetic standards.
  • Independently manage the daily operations of the office, pre-empting any problems that may arise and proactively addressing any that do, to ensure a seamless and efficient working environment.
  • Front of house – being the first point of contact for incoming calls, guests, and visitors ensuring they are given a warm welcome and dealt with in a professional and timely manner, thereby enhancing the perception of Nyetimber and reinforcing its reputation and professional image.
  • Responsible for managing post, on behalf of all staff, and dealing with couriers collecting or delivering parcels.
  • Day-to-day management of external contractors, including the Office Cleaner, Handyman, and other facilities maintenance suppliers.

Project Management:

  • Lead high-impact projects, such as interior design projects or renovations where necessary, managing stakeholders, timelines, and budgets with precision.
  • Responsible for creating and maintaining robust project plans and ensuring that cost, quality, time, and benefits realization are controlled and achieved.
  • Coordinate project resources and stakeholders, including team members, vendors, and clients.

Senior Management Team Support:

  • Organising travel arrangements, including itineraries, flights, accommodation, and transport when required.
  • Scheduling and coordinating meetings.
  • Handling sensitive information with discretion, including managing confidential documents.

Customer Experience:

  • Providing e-commerce support, coordinating emails between Ark (Nyetimber e-commerce/dispatch centre), customers, and Nyetimber digital/e-commerce team.
  • Provide an exceptional level of customer service in responding to customer queries and in managing various email inboxes (Open Days, Experiences, and Info).
  • Assisting the Marketing and Sales teams for any events or tastings that are held at the London Office, ensuring a luxury experience.

Out of Hours Support:

  • Being available to respond to urgent calls and emails from key stakeholders outside of standard working hours.
  • Maintenance and facility issues – coordinating with maintenance staff or contractors to handle urgent repairs or facility issues that arise outside normal business hours, such as plumbing leaks, electrical failures, etc.

Other Duties:

  • Coordinate with the Senior Finance Manager, regarding IT support, budget management, and expense tracking for office and facilities-related costs.
  • Champion the company culture by organising team-building initiatives and maintaining a workplace aligned with Nyetimber’s values and luxury standards.
  • Serving as a trusted advisor to senior leadership on office strategy and improvements.
  • Oversee health and safety compliance, implement contingency plans for emergencies, and manage risks to ensure a secure and seamless office environment.
  • Liaise with the HR team to ensure comprehensive onboarding, including coordinating company induction tours for new starters.
  • Foster a positive and collaborative work environment, promoting Nyetimber’s company values and culture.
  • Undertake such other duties commensurate with the responsibilities of the role and any other reasonable management request.
